Healthcare IT Provider Market Analysis

The healthcare IT provider market is expected to register a CAGR of 13.5% over the forecast period.

COVID-19 significantly impacted the healthcare IT provider market, owing to factors such as the rise in the adoption of teleconsultation instead of face-to-face physician consultations. Due to the global lockdown, travel restrictions decreased hospital visits. Similarly, people's hesitation in going to hospitals and clinics boosted digital healthcare. 

As per the article published in April 2022 in PubMed, CDSSs provided quality services, eliminated unnecessary testing, increased patient safety from COVID-19, and prevented potentially dangerous and expensive complications. The market is anticipated to witness growth in the coming years owing to the factors such as a rise in demand for healthcare IT technologies in hospitals and an increase in government funding for developing healthcare IT platforms. 

Furthermore, as per the article published in Research Gate in October 2021, COVID-19 served as a catalyst and accelerator for digital healthcare innovation. During the pandemic, the United States approved legislation allowing a more seamless data flow. The European Union integrated data across member states to permit the interchange of EHRs across borders. Such instances of increase in acceptance of healthcare IT across the globe are likely to drive market growth in the coming years.

Other driving factors include the rise in the demand for paperless technology, the emergence of social media and its impact on the healthcare IT industry, and increased government funding for healthcare services and infrastructure. With the rising adoption of EHR across the European countries, there is a growing use of CDSS. In June 2022, the European Commission adopted a Recommendation for the European electronic health record exchange format to unlock the flow of health data across borders. This adoption will likely facilitate cross-border interoperability of electronic health records (EHRs) in the European countries. Hence, with the new regulations from the European Commission for adopting EHR, the healthcare IT provider market is anticipated to grow significantly.

Furthermore, in 2021, San Francisco-based healthcare technology startup Innovaccer, and Montana-based non-profit health system St. Peter's Health, collaborated to integrate the latter's healthcare cloud platform into care locations and enhance care management. Similarly, to improve clinical decision support, in 2021, Somo Medical Center in Palm Beach County, Florida, started a cloud-based EHR deployment from health IT vendor eClinicalWorks (CDS). Implementing a cloud-based EHR system is much cheaper than an in-house EHR system. 

Strategic partnerships and acquisitions by healthcare IT providers are also anticipated to increase the availability and demand for their products, promoting the market growth. For instance, in June 2022, Cerner acquired Oracle, the provider of digital information systems used within hospitals and health systems to enable medical professionals to deliver better healthcare services. 

Thus, due to the rise in the demand for paperless technology, increased government funding for healthcare services and infrastructure, and the surge in collaborations and acquisitions by the key players, the healthcare IT provider market is likely to witness growth over the forecast period. However, a lack of skilled labor and high maintenance costs are anticipated to restrain the market growth.
